BYD is in discussions with Stellantis and other automakers to purchase underutilized European manufacturing facilities, the Chinese electric vehicle maker's vice-president confirmed. The talks potentially include assets related to the Maserati brand, marking a significant step in BYD's overseas expansion strategy.

The automaker's vice-president disclosed that negotiations are underway with Stellantis—the parent company of brands like Peugeot, Fiat, and Maserati—as well as other car manufacturers. The move comes as BYD seeks to establish a stronger manufacturing foothold in Europe amid rising demand for EVs and trade tensions that make local production advantageous. The vice-president noted that the company is interested in facilities that are currently operating below capacity, offering potential for swift retooling and production ramp-up. While the executive did not specify which plants or brands are involved, industry observers note that Maserati, a Stellantis brand, has faced declining sales volumes in recent years, making its factory capacity a plausible target. BYD has previously signaled ambitions to compete in the premium EV segment, and access to a European luxury brand's production infrastructure could accelerate that goal. The talks are at an early stage, and no definitive agreements have been reached. BYD has already begun building its own factory in Hungary, but additional capacity in Western Europe would allow it to serve markets more efficiently and mitigate import tariffs. "Acquiring existing plants is far faster than building from scratch, and it gives immediate access to a skilled workforce and supply chains," noted an automotive industry consultant, speaking on condition of anonymity. "However, the cost of retooling an old plant for EV production can be substantial, and legacy manufacturers may demand premium prices for idle assets." The potential tie-up with Stellantis could also reshape the competitive dynamics in the premium EV segment. Maserati's factory, if acquired, would likely require significant investment to electrify production lines and meet BYD's quality standards. Some experts caution that brand ownership is complex; BYD may prefer a pure manufacturing deal rather than taking on the Maserati marque's heritage and customer base. From a market perspective, BYD's expansion could pressure European automakers to accelerate their own EV transitions. "If BYD can produce affordable, high-quality EVs in Europe, it would be a game-changer for the industry," said a financial analyst. "But regulatory approvals and local content rules will shape how quickly they can scale." Investors will watch for further announcements from both companies. Any definitive deal would likely require months of due diligence and government negotiations. In the meantime, BYD's share price has shown moderate gains on the back of the news, reflecting cautious optimism about its global strategy.
